#include "parser.h"
 | 
						|
 | 
						|
#define DIRAC_PARSE_INFO_PREFIX 0x42424344
 | 
						|
 | 
						|
/**
 | 
						|
 * Finds the end of the current frame in the bitstream.
 | 
						|
 * @return the position of the first byte of the next frame or -1
 | 
						|
 */
 | 
						|
static int find_frame_end(ParseContext *pc, const uint8_t *buf, int buf_size)
 | 
						|
{
 | 
						|
    uint32_t state = pc->state;
 | 
						|
    int i;
 | 
						|
 | 
						|
    for (i = 0; i < buf_size; i++) {
 | 
						|
        state = (state << 8) | buf[i];
 | 
						|
        if (state == DIRAC_PARSE_INFO_PREFIX) {
 | 
						|
            pc->frame_start_found ^= 1;
 | 
						|
            if (!pc->frame_start_found) {
 | 
						|
                pc->state = -1;
 | 
						|
                return i - 3;
 | 
						|
            }
 | 
						|
        }
 | 
						|
    }
 | 
						|
 | 
						|
    pc->state = state;
 | 
						|
 | 
						|
    return END_NOT_FOUND;
 | 
						|
}
 | 
						|
 | 
						|
static int dirac_parse(AVCodecParserContext *s, AVCodecContext *avctx,
 | 
						|
                       const uint8_t **poutbuf, int *poutbuf_size,
 | 
						|
                       const uint8_t *buf, int buf_size)
 | 
						|
{
 | 
						|
    ParseContext *pc = s->priv_data;
 | 
						|
    int next;
 | 
						|
 | 
						|
    if (s->flags & PARSER_FLAG_COMPLETE_FRAMES) {
 | 
						|
        next = buf_size;
 | 
						|
    }else{
 | 
						|
        next = find_frame_end(pc, buf, buf_size);
 | 
						|
 | 
						|
        if (ff_combine_frame(pc, next, &buf, &buf_size) < 0) {
 | 
						|
            *poutbuf = NULL;
 | 
						|
            *poutbuf_size = 0;
 | 
						|
            return buf_size;
 | 
						|
        }
 | 
						|
    }
 | 
						|
 | 
						|
    *poutbuf = buf;
 | 
						|
    *poutbuf_size = buf_size;
 | 
						|
    return next;
 | 
						|
}
 | 
						|
 | 
						|
AVCodecParser dirac_parser = {
 | 
						|
    { CODEC_ID_DIRAC },
 | 
						|
    sizeof(ParseContext),
 | 
						|
    NULL,
 | 
						|
    dirac_parse,
 | 
						|
    ff_parse_close,
 | 
						|
};
